Transaction 17dbfb78d5cb7ec80eb9036fa1bcdb4bfaf455f94b76abd155efef626ac58492
1 Input
1 Output
-
17dbfb78d5cb7ec80eb9036fa1bcdb4bfaf455f94b76abd155efef626ac58492:0
- value
- 152803
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8bb096d3632617a1455080274ec68fc45a19994
- address
- bc1qmzasjmfkxfsh59z4pqp8fmrgl3z6rxv5dlhjpr